What does future-proofing look like
An example of the benefits of a multipurpose camera can clarify a lot. Imagine a company, that wants to regulate and secure their perimeter. They start off with a simple ANPR based access control solution, that consists of a barrier and a Gatekeeper (ANPR-AI camera) with an embedded whitelist. The Gatekeeper will operate the barrier directly. Over the years the company grows and an access control system is being installed as well. From now on, the Gatekeeper communicates with the access control system and its internal database, or uses both methods aimed for different user groups.
After a few months, a newly formulated access policy requires the distinction between trucks and cars at the gate. When a truck (with or without a readable license plate) arrives at the gate, a message is automatically send to the person responsible for the cargo. The vehicle-type module and the rule engine implement this functionality. Being a construction company, the vehicles that drive up to the barrier are often dirty and therefor are sometimes hard to read. The detect-a-car-or-truck-but-no-license-plate module provides the solution for this site.
During its lifetime, a multipurpose smart camera will move fluently along with the needs of the moment and even the future. And that saves buying and installing a new or extra camera each time!

2. Connectivity
Being part of a bigger ecosystem, an ANPR / VCA camera is constantly communicating with all kinds of third party systems, e.g. residing in the Cloud. It will feed the central ecosystem with its recognition results, that will trigger actions further down the pipeline. It will receive responses or decisions and will react accordingly.
In the AVUTEC world, all its multipurpose computer vision cameras have the ability to connect to a loyalty system just as easily as to a VMS or a dashboard, or to all, providing system or security management, graphs and statistics. They can communicate with one or more databases and/or access control systems to open the gate for authorized license plates, while checking external black lists and vehicle information repositories. They will also perform custom functionality, implemented by its internal rule engine. In other words, these intelligent visual sensors are the smart spider in the web, while minimising the infrastructure and maintenance requirements. Again another cause for an improved TCO.
